Transaction 7704fc11244ca1d21626a15f31990840f5846bc15945f0c0523e266b830af235
2 Input
2 Outputs
- 7704fc11244ca1d21626a15f31990840f5846bc15945f0c0523e266b830af235:0
- 7704fc11244ca1d21626a15f31990840f5846bc15945f0c0523e266b830af235:1
value 39550000
address 36vwUUeB68Z3MHdgTU1iNHnDwZAL4u6X8M
value 226227395
address 3EmtSeEEJEGaX7JKpmuupf5N2F4pQ7vDuM